ABOUT OPORTUN

Oportun (Nasdaq: OPRT) is a mission-driven fintech that puts its 2.0 million members' financial goals within reach. With intelligent borrowing, savings, and budgeting capabilities, Oportun empowers members with the confidence to build a better financial future. Since inception, Oportun has provided more than $16.6 billion in responsible and affordable credit, saved its members more than $2.4 billion in interest and fees, and helped its members save an average of more than $1,800 annually. Oportun has been certified as a Community Development Financial Institution (CDFI) since 2009.

POSITION OVERVIEW

Oportun is currently seeking qualified candidates with customer service, cashier, sales, or hospitality experience to work Full-Time. At Oportun, we consider our customers to be our members, and the primary focus of our Member Loyalty Representatives is to create and generate a rewarding and unique member service experience. Our Member Loyalty Representatives are passionate about listening, helping, and connecting with people at all touchpoints, such as in our stores and in the communities around our stores through personal outreach activities. As a key member of our team, you will make the mission of Oportun come to life by educating our members and communities about our inclusive, affordable financial services that empower them to build a better future.

R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Welcome members with a warm greeting and provide quality member service.
  • Seamlessly process all transactions, while following company policies & procedures and protecting our members’ information.
  • Work as a team or independently, including time alone in the store without direct supervision or with coworkers, while exceeding daily goals in our lending and servicing activities.
  • Enjoy informing and educating potential members about Oportun’s services by engaging in outreach efforts more than 50% of the time at Oportun locations, partner locations and/or community events. Activities include:
    • Building relationships with local businesses (e.g., mechanic shops, dental offices, furniture stores) and speaking with local business owners and their employees about how Oportun’s services can help their customers.
    • Conducting outreach efforts at local flea markets, community events, and at our Lending As A Service (LAAS) partner locations to increase awareness capture leads, and assist with starting applications;
    • Actively engaging with people at and around Oportun’s retail locations, encouraging store visits, and assisting with applications.
    • Supporting community outreach and marketing events, by passing out flyers and educating the local community about Oportun and its products and services; and
    • Using iPads or assisting potential members with scanning QR codes during outreach efforts to start new applications.
  • Light housekeeping to keep the work area and store location inviting and presentable to all who visit, including daily collection of trash, sweeping, mopping, and window cleaning as needed.
  • Use a computer intermittently (approx. 3-6 hours per day) for administrative tasks and for servicing members.
  • Stand while assisting members; sitting is allowed during non-member-facing tasks.
  • Occasionally unpack and store office or cleaning supplies.
  • Must have the ability to travel between designated work locations (including outreach activities) within a reasonable commuting distance as part of standard job duties. Travel will be limited to sites considered part of an ordinary commute.
  • Be a role model for Oportun’s Core Values: On a Mission, As One, to Make it Better, Now.

REQUIRED QUALIFICATIONS

  • Must be bilingual (English/Spanish).
  • Must be outgoing, sales-focused, and enjoy speaking with people.
  • Must love to help members, including prospective members through outreach and educational activities.
  • Must be available to work weekends and be flexible with a rotating work schedule of hours based on store needs. Schedules are set every two weeks.
  • Must have regular, reliable, and predictable attendance to support store operations.
  • Must be willing and able to work outdoors year-round to identify new sales opportunities and promote company products and services through designated outreach activities.
  • Ability to lift and/or move objects up to 25 pounds, as needed.
  • Basic computer skills and ability to operate office equipment such as, phones, scanners, and iPads.
  • Ability to organize and file paper documents.
